Drainage pump installation services involve setting up specialized equipment designed to manage excess water and prevent flooding within a property. These services typically include selecting the appropriate type of pump based on the property's needs, preparing the installation site, and ensuring the pump is correctly connected to the drainage system. Proper installation is crucial for the pump to operate effectively, helping to protect the property from water damage caused by heavy rains, groundwater seepage, or inadequate natural drainage.
This service addresses common problems related to water accumulation that can lead to structural damage, mold growth, and compromised foundation stability. Properties prone to frequent flooding, such as basements or areas with poor natural drainage, often benefit from drainage pump installation. By removing excess water efficiently, these systems help maintain a dry interior environment, reduce the risk of water-related issues, and improve overall property resilience during adverse weather conditions.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a drainage pump typ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the pump size and complexity of the setup. Larger or more advanced systems can push costs higher. Local service providers can provide tailored estimates based on specific site needs.
Equipment Expenses - The price of drainage pumps varies widely, with basic models starting around $300 and high-capacity units costing over $1,500. Additional components such as float switches or control panels may increase overall expenses. Contact local pros for recommendations suited to property requirements.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ing drainage pumps generally fall between $500 and $2,000, influenced by site accessibility and installation complexity. More intricate setups or difficult access can lead to higher labor charges. Local contractors can offer detailed quotes after assessing the project.
Total Project Costs - Overall costs for drainage pump installation typically range from $2,000 to $6,000, including equipment, labor, and miscellaneous materials. Variations depend on property size, pump specifications, and site conditions. Reach out to local specialists for precise estimates tailored to specific drainage need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
